Introducing /life-coach: A Thinking Partner That Knows Its Limits Magnus shipped a new Agent Skill called 'life-coach' today as part of his Agent Skills catalog, an open, evidence-aware framework for nonclinical coaching conversations that restricts itself to a narrow, no-capability mode until its capability contract is completed and validated. It takes a position you don’t see often in AI tools: deployed coaching services are disabled by default until their capability contract is completed and validated. Without verified host controls, the skill restricts itself to a narrow, no-capability mode.
